Output 51a14c4911556f6349490765b945fd538d6dd90d67690983fdcf0c6f3a0d7198:0

value
8037502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39177ce90c75189d197f8d18288e56d44ef158da OP_EQUAL
address
36ttaSwpUELXNYwwiu8n2oJSHvq4f5BqZk
transaction
51a14c4911556f6349490765b945fd538d6dd90d67690983fdcf0c6f3a0d7198
spent
true